Field Operations and Adjustments
Wheel Tread Spacing
IMPORTANT: Dual rear wheels are recommended for
tractor stability and for load-carrying capacity
when the planter is folded.
The recommended wheel tread spacing dimensions are
listed below.
NOTE: Some outer wheels cannot be adjusted to these
dimensions.
16-Row, 30 inch Model tractor is equipped with
standard tires.
Set inner wheel tread to 153 cm (60 in).
Set outer wheel tread to 305 cm (120 in).
24-Row, 20 inch Model
Set inner wheel tread to 203 cm (80 in).
Set outer wheel tread to 305 cm (120 in).
24-Row, 22 inch Model
Set inner wheel tread to 224 cm (88 in).
Set outer wheel tread to 335 cm (132 in).
24-Row, 30 inch Model, 15 inch Models if tractor is
equipped with standard tires.
Set inner wheel tread to 153 cm (60 in).
Set outer wheel tread to 305 cm (120 in).
23-Row and 31-Row, 15 inch Models if tractor is
equipped with narrow tires.
Set inner wheel tread to 191 cm (75 in).
Set outer wheel tread to 318 cm (125 in).
NOTE: Set all wheels equally from the tractor centerline.
When operating on hills or steep slopes, set the wheels
as wide as possible for maximum stability and steering
control. If the front axle is adjustable, set the wheels at the
outside edge of the inner rear wheels.
